Files Server as Azure CDN origin

I believe a File Server cannot be Azure CDN origin. Is there a workaround ? Is this on roadmap? if no, what the technical challenge, why this cannot be done?

@lalitmohan1, as of now Azure CDN was designed to support only HTTP(80) and HTTPS(443) protocols. But you can always provide your feedback and upvote the same here in this feedback section.
